Welcome back to When Not Yet Becomes Right Now, the podcast where we delve deep into those pivotal moments when life shifts, and transformation begins. I'm your host, Jen Ginty, and I'm thrilled to bring you another inspiring conversation, this time with Ernest Wood, a Navy veteran and the insightful author of 'Asshole to Awesome'.
In this powerful episode, Ernest takes us on his personal journey of self-discovery, exploring the profound impact of family dynamics on our lives and underscoring the critical importance of forgiveness in our healing processes. We delve into the moments that serve as catalysts for change, those times when the 'not yet' dissolves and the 'right now' demands our attention.
Key Takeaways from our Conversation:
Ernest's journey began with a powerful desire for self-improvement, a recognition that change was necessary.
He shared how family dynamics can significantly shape our personal growth, both in positive and challenging ways.
Forgiveness emerged as a crucial element in Ernest's path towards healing and moving forward from past hurts.
We discussed how the 'not yet' moment often requires a significant event or realization to propel us into taking action.
Ernest reflected on his time in the Navy, highlighting the invaluable lessons in discipline and respect that shaped his character.
In a relatable moment, Ernest shared how road rage incidents served as profound wake-up calls, prompting deeper self-reflection.
The process of writing his book, 'Asshole to Awesome', became a transformative experience in itself, solidifying his insights and driving further growth.
Ernest emphasized that empathy is essential for truly understanding others and building meaningful connections.
He believes that personal growth is an ongoing process, involving learning from our mistakes and embracing our imperfections.
